<document>
<properties>
<title>Source repository</title>
<author email="commons-dev@jakarta.apache.org">Commons Documentation Team</author>
</properties>
<body>
<!-- ================================================== -->
<section name="Source repository">
<p>
Jakarta Commons Logging is hosted on the Apache
<a href="http://subversion.tigris.org/">subversion</a> repository.
</p>
<p>
The project URL is:<br />
<code>http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/jakarta/commons/proper/logging/trunk</code>
</p>
<p>
The best way to view the repository is via the
<a href="http://svn.apache.org/viewcvs.cgi/jakarta/commons/proper/logging/trunk/">subversion viewer</a>.
</p>
<p>
The alternative is to use the
<a href="http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/jakarta/commons/proper/logging/trunk/">native subversion</a> display.
</p>
</section>
<!-- ================================================== -->
</body>
</document>

<document>
<properties>
<title>Issue tracking</title>
<author email="commons-dev@jakarta.apache.org">Commons Documentation Team</author>
</properties>
<body>
<!-- ================================================== -->
<section name="Issue tracking">
<p>
Commons Logging uses <a href="http://issues.apache.org/bugzilla/">ASF Bugzilla</a> for tracking issues.
To use Bugzilla you may need to <a href="http://issues.apache.org/bugzilla/createaccount.cgi">create an account</a>.
</p>
<p>
If you would like to report a bug, or raise an enhancement request with
Commons Logging please do the following:
<ol>
<li><a href="http://issues.apache.org/bugzilla/buglist.cgi?bug_status=UNCONFIRMED&amp;bug_status=NEW&amp;bug_status=ASSIGNED&amp;bug_status=REOPENED&amp;bug_status=NEEDINFO&amp;product=Commons&amp;component=Logging">Search existing open bugs</a>.
If you find your issue listed then please add a comment with your details.</li>
<li><a href="http://mail-archives.apache.org/mod_mbox/jakarta-commons-dev/">Search the mailing list archive</a>.
You may find your issue or idea has already been discussed.</li>
<li><a href="http://issues.apache.org/bugzilla/enter_bug.cgi?product=Commons&amp;component=Logging&amp;version=1.1%20Final&amp;short_desc=%5Blogging%5D%20%22Your%20subject%20heading%20here%22&amp;comment=Please%20provide%20details%20here.%20Its%20best%20to%20submit%20patches%20that%20alter%0D%0Aexisting%20file%20content%20in%20%22unified%20diff%22%20format.%20%0D%0A%0D%0ASubmissions%20that%20provide%20new%20files%20can%20be%20supplied%20as%20direct%20file%0D%0Aattachments%20or%20archives%20in%20zip%20or%20tar.gz%20format.%20Please%20be%20kind%20%0D%0Aenough%20to%20identify%20the%20format%20of%20the%20attached%20archive%20as%20Bugzilla%0D%0Atends%20to%20strip%20these%20characterstics%20by%20removing%20the%20files%20extension.">Submit a bug report or enhancement request</a>.
Please prefix all new issues with [logging] in the summary line.
</li>
</ol>
</p>
<p>
Please also remember these points:
<ul>
<li>the more information you provide, the better we can help you</li>
<li>test cases are vital, particularly for any proposed enhancements</li>
<li>the developers of Commons Logging are all unpaid volunteers</li>
</ul>
</p>
